Refugees who apply for the Binance Refugee Card will be able to receive 75 BUSD per month for three months, as well as up to 8% cashback in BNB.
To receive the Binance Refugee Card, exchange clients can use an existing account registered in Ukraine or create a new account using a home address in Ukraine, even if they currently reside in another European country. All users must undergo full KYC verification.
Cardholders will be able to make or receive cryptocurrency payments and make purchases in the countries of the European Economic Area.
Recall that BInance announced a charity card for Ukrainians earlier this month.
